Abstract

Cosmetic emulsions are disclosed that can remain stable even with relatively high salt based cosmetic astringent content. In one aspect, an emulsion can include a water phase including water and a rheology modifier including Microcrystalline Cellulose and Cellulose Gum. The emulsion can also include an oil phase comprising Steareth-2 and Glyceryl Stearate and an emulsifier selected from the group consisting of: Steareth-20, Steareth-21, and combinations thereof. The emulsion can include a salt based cosmetic astringent providing at least about 1.0% of the emulsion by weight.

Claims (26)

1. An emulsion comprising:

a. a water phase comprising water and a rheology modifier comprising Microcrystalline Cellulose and Cellulose Gum;

b. an oil phase comprising Steareth-2 and Glyceryl Stearate and an emulsifier selected from the group consisting of: Steareth-20, Steareth-21, and combinations thereof; and

c. a salt based cosmetic astringent in an amount of at least about 1.0% by total weight of the emulsion,

wherein the salt based cosmetic astringent is selected from the group consisting of: Ammonium and Potassium Alum, Aluminum Triphosphate, Aluminum Glycinate and Aluminum Phenolsulfate, Aldioxa, Aluminum Stearate, Aluminum Sulfate, Aluminum Citrate, Sodium aluminum Phosphate, Sodium Alum, Sodium Aluminum Chlorohydroxy Lactate, Calcium Lactate, Calcium Chloride, Zinc Acetate, Zinc Chloride, Zinc Sulfate, Zinc Lactate, and Zinc Phenolsulfonate.

2. The emulsion of claim 1 , wherein the emulsion comprises the rheology modifier in an amount from about 0.01% to about 2.0% by total weight of the emulsion.

3. The emulsion of claim 1 , wherein the emulsion comprises the rheology modifier in an amount from about 0.01% to about 5.0% by total weight of the emulsion.

4. The emulsion of claim 1 , wherein the emulsion comprises the emulsifier in an amount from about 0.01% to about 10.0% by total weight of the emulsion.

5. The emulsion of claim 1 , wherein the emulsion comprises the emulsifier in an amount from about 0.01% to about 5.0% by total weight of the emulsion.

6. The emulsion of claim 1 , wherein the emulsion comprises the salt based cosmetic astringent in an amount of at least about 3.0% by total weight of the emulsion.

7. The emulsion of claim 1 , wherein the emulsion comprises the salt based cosmetic astringent in an amount of at least about 5.0% by total weight of the emulsion.

8. The emulsion of claim 1 , wherein the emulsion comprises the Glyceryl Stearate in an amount of at least about 3.0% by total weight of the emulsion.

9. The emulsion of claim 1 , wherein the emulsion comprises the Glyceryl Stearate in an amount of at least about 4.0% by total weight of the emulsion.

10. The emulsion of claim 1 , wherein the emulsion is sprayable.
